Trimss wrote:Yo Shuttle, what was Ronaldo's impact on corinthians? Was he loved by the fans?
He had a amazing impact when it comes to making the club known worldwide, the projection we had with him was amazing
And on the pitch too, his fisrt year (2009) was incredible. We won two throphies with that dude playing like he was twenty. The second half of the season was not on the same level, but he sure was beyond ok
He had plenty of injuries in 2010, but it was a good season, eventhough we didn't get to win anything
His last year was 2011. Completly off form, he retired after just one month of season
You could tell that the atmosphere of the games when Ronaldo was there was different
The fans would go crazy when he touched the ball, as if they were waiting for something amazing to happen. And even when it didn't, they would still support him
The success we had after his retirement was in a big part due to his years on the club
The amount of money he generated to Corinthians is just out of brazilian's club reality
He is now a club legend and we are more then proud to have had him for three years
